mirror of
https://github.com/upa/mscp.git
synced 2026-03-16 13:27:36 +08:00
setup.py: fix data_files to isntall libmscp to python library path
This commit is contained in:
5
setup.py
5
setup.py
@@ -11,6 +11,9 @@ if sys.platform == "linux":
|
|||||||
elif sys.platform == "darwin":
|
elif sys.platform == "darwin":
|
||||||
libmscp = "libmscp.dylib"
|
libmscp = "libmscp.dylib"
|
||||||
|
|
||||||
|
data_dir = sys.prefix + "/lib"
|
||||||
|
libmscp = "build/" + libmscp
|
||||||
|
|
||||||
setup(
|
setup(
|
||||||
name='mscp',
|
name='mscp',
|
||||||
version = version,
|
version = version,
|
||||||
@@ -20,7 +23,7 @@ setup(
|
|||||||
url = "https://github.com/upa/mscp",
|
url = "https://github.com/upa/mscp",
|
||||||
packages = find_packages("mscp"),
|
packages = find_packages("mscp"),
|
||||||
package_dir = {"": "mscp"},
|
package_dir = {"": "mscp"},
|
||||||
data_files = [ ("", ["build/" + libmscp])],
|
data_files = [ (data_dir, [libmscp])],
|
||||||
py_modules = [ "mscp" ],
|
py_modules = [ "mscp" ],
|
||||||
ext_modules = [
|
ext_modules = [
|
||||||
Extension(
|
Extension(
|
||||||
|
|||||||
Reference in New Issue
Block a user